my wife has an 03 pt cruiser non turbo with a 5 speed.It has 79000 miles.the car stalls when coming to a stop or driving at low speeds.I have replaced the spark plugs recently and in the past the cam sensor several times.no trouble codes come up.I cant find any vaccume leaks.It cleared up after checking for trouble codes,but a couple days later began to act up again.?????

Have you changed the spark plug wires? If they are stock wires (came from the factory) they are poorly made and should be changed at the same time as the plugs. If they have been changed, you might have a problem with the IAC (Idle Air Controller). Helps maintain a steady idle especially when the air-conditioning is running. It's located on the back and attached to the throttle body.
